LAST WEEK
Tuesday, March 29th INFERNO 5 Lynx 2
Eric Boulton scored two goals and Tim Smith had three assists to lead the Columbia Inferno past the Augusta Lynx 5-2. Boulton scored his first goal of the night at 3:15 of the first period on the power play with passes from behind the net by Robin Carruthers and Smith. At 9:52, Boulton rockets a wrist shot passed Jason Saal off of a Smith face-off on the power play. Brad Ralph scored his 26th goal of the season with a top shelf slap shot at 15:34 to give the Inferno a 3-0 lead. Augusta scored at 19:23 on the power play with a goal by Doug Wright. Smith sets up Bryson Busniuk with a cross pass to give him his 13th goal of the season at 7:15 of the second period. Matt Ulwelling puts the icing on the cake with an empty net goal at 19:46 as the Inferno remains in first place with 83 points.
Thursday, March 31st Inferno 2 FLORIDA 3
The Florida Everblades scored three unanswered goals to skate past the Inferno 3-2. The Inferno jumped out to a 2-0 lead in the first period with two power play goals by Tim Smith and D'Arcy McConvey. Florida outshot the Inferno 19-5 in the second period and notched 2 two goals by David Lundbohm and Paul Cabana to tie the game. Lundbohm scored the game-winning goal at 8:53 of the third period to give the Everblades the 3-2 win.
Friday, April 1st INFERNO 5 Pee Dee 1
The Columbia Inferno remains on top of the East Division with a 5-1 win over the Pee Dee Pride. Columbia scored five unanswered goals starting in the second period at 1:32. Five seconds after a power play ended, Dean Stork recorded his first goal as an Inferno player as Chanse Fitzpatrick and Brad Ralph set him up from behind the net. At 7:49, D'Arcy McConvey picked up an unassisted goal as he scored through the five hole of goaltender Sebastien Laplante. Eric Boulton scored his first of two goals on the night at 18:42 on the power play after Tim Smith passed the puck while lying on the ice. Smith netted his sixth goal of the season at 2:39 off a rebound shot from John Longo. Boulton had the second assist. The fifth and final goal for the Inferno came at 5:04 of the third period by Boulton with help from Longo and Smith. Pee Dee scored their lone goal at 10:05 by Darryl Green. Mike Minard improved his record to 23-7-6 as he stopped 17 of 18 shots on goal.
Saturday, April 2nd Inferno 2 PEE DEE 3
The Columbia Inferno came up one goal short in the third period as the Pee Dee Pride win 3-2. Pee Dee jumped out to a quick 2-0 lead with goals by Allan Sirois and Steve Hildenbrand only 13 seconds apart in the first period. Sirois added his second goal of the game at 7:47 of the second period to give the Pride a 3-0 lead. Eric Boulton scored his 22nd goal of the season, unassisted at 5:40 of the third period on the power play. Brad Ralph added the second power play goal at 11:38 to bring the Inferno to within one but the Inferno came up short.
